English as a Second Language (ESL) – Beginning Conversational English Class
English as a Second Language (ESL) – Beginning Conversational English Class.
Weekly on Mondays
The Cottonwood Public Library is now offering ESL classes every Monday. The classes start at 6pm and end at 7:30pm, and are held at the Cottonwood Recreation Center, 150 S. 6th St.
